This weekend Spiderweb Software made available Release 3 of the recently released Blades of Exile source code. This latest update provides the source code under terms of Version 2 of the GNU General Public License.

I added a GPL notice to the main code file for each of the three programs for each platform. For code that you have already modified, it might be a good idea to copy that notice over to your version. (I should probably have put it at the top of every file, but oh well.)

Should someone create a project in Google or SourceForge or so on, please let me know, so I can link to it from the Blades of Exile source page. The sooner I have a place to send people to keep them from downloading the ugly unported code, the better.
